The First March of Gentlemen (signed - last copy)
by Rafal Milach
Photographs: Rafal Milach
Text: Maciej Pisuk, Rafal Milach, and Karol Szymkowiak
Publisher: Muzeum Dzieci Wrzesinskich
72 pages
Pictures: 48
Year: 2017
Comments: Hardcover, 16,5 x 21cm, Edition of 600 copies
The First March of Gentlemen is a fictitious narrative composed of authentic stories. Historical events related to the town of Wrzesnia came to be the starting point for reflection on protest and disciplinary mechanisms. In the series of collages, the reality of 1950s Poland ruled by the communists blends with the memory of the Wrzesnia children's strike from the beginning of the 20th century. This shift in time is not just a coincidence, as the problems which the project touches upon are universal, and may be seen as a metaphor for contemporary social tensions.
